QUARTERLY PLANNING NOTE — Large-Deal Discount Policy

Heads of department: effective next quarter, discounting on deals above the large-deal threshold will require dual approval from commercial and finance. Analysis of the Renholt pipeline shows discount creep eroding blended margins over three consecutive quarters. Standard discount bands remain unchanged for mid-tier deals. Please brief your teams carefully and route exceptions through the Deal Desk. The reasoning behind this tightening is set out in the confidential note below.

management briefing: The renewal with Ulaathix Group closes at $2 million a year, 15 percent below the last contract. Project Oliwyn slips by two quarters because of the audit delay.

## Configuration

Heads up, reviewer: the Shelfwright catalogue importer reads everything from `.env`. `SW_CATALOGUE_URL` points at the Morrowvale Library feed, and `SW_BATCH_SIZE` defaults to 500 — leave it unless imports stall. The importer also authenticates against the Bindery API, so before running locally you'll need one more line. Append the following to your `.env`:

env line for yahaf-kageg: VAULT_KEY5=978f5

### Chronoplan Timetable Solver — v4.2.1

- Fixed double-booking of rooms when two subjects share a teacher.
- Solver timeout raised to 90s for large schools.
- Clearer error when constraints are infeasible.

Support: known issue with split lunch blocks remains open. Escalate solver regressions to the person named below.

account owner for hahig-fahag: Pelael Istax Novys